RESTRAINT

"High Attrition Rates in Clinical Development"

Developing effective treatments for neurological conditions remains notoriously difficult due to the inherent complexity of the human brain. The restrictive nature of the blood brain barrier presents a formidable physiological obstacle for drug delivery, leading to frequent efficacy failures during late stage testing. Companies must invest substantial capital with no guarantee of successful commercialization. Industry benchmarks reveal that only 8% of compounds entering phase one trials ultimately receive full regulatory approval. This high attrition rate severely impacts overall profitability and discourages investment in highly experimental mechanisms. Extensive Central Nervous System Drugs Industry Analysis highlights the massive financial burden associated with these failures. The average cost to bring a single neurological therapeutic from discovery to market exceeds 2.5 billion dollars. Such prohibitive development expenses force manufacturers to maintain high premium pricing for successful products, potentially limiting patient accessibility.

CHALLENGE

"Stringent Pricing and Reimbursement Pressures"

Global healthcare systems face immense budgetary constraints, prompting aggressive cost containment measures targeting premium pharmaceutical products. Government payers and private insurance networks are implementing strict formulary controls to manage escalating treatment expenses. Manufacturers must provide exhaustive health economics data to justify their pricing strategies and secure favorable reimbursement tier placements. Failure to demonstrate significant clinical superiority over existing generic alternatives often results in severe market access limitations. Examining the Central Nervous System Drugs Market Forecast reveals ongoing struggles to balance innovation recovery costs with widespread affordability. Value based contracting models are becoming increasingly common, with 35% of new reimbursement agreements tying payment directly to measurable patient outcomes. Additionally, the rapid proliferation of generic alternatives following patent expirations routinely erodes established brand revenues by up to 80% within the first year of market exclusivity loss.
